Even with the sample size all except UTG1 seemed very loose players plus they all limped, so I raised on a little upper side cause one of them was bound to call. Villain has a AF of 2 and a 50% FCB(2) and 0% FTCB(1) so maybe a caller or chaser. The flop comes very straight coordinated but I highly doubt it hit villain's range big just yet. Thinking value I cbet and get called. Turn is a 3 which doesn't change anything so value bet again. River was the worst card and puts an OESD on board. Now straights and 2 pairs go high in probability so no value but check.
Right play bad board?
